Following an intense 18-day competition India and New Zealand are set to face each other for the final match of the ICC Champions Trophy 2025 at the Dubai International Cricket Stadium on Sunday. India remains undefeated throughout the tournament while New Zealands sole defeat occurred against India during the group stage. This marks the second occasion that India and New Zealand are competing in the Champions Trophy final. Their previous encounter in a knockout tournament occurred in Kenya in 2000 where New Zealand emerged victorious by four wickets. India vs New Zealand head-to-head record in ODIs India holds a 61-50 advantage over New Zealand in One Day Internationals (ODIs). There have been seven matches that resulted in no outcome and one match ended in a tie. The most recent encounter between the two teams was in a Group A match where India triumphed by 44 runs. In the Champions Trophy India and New Zealand have each won one match against the other.
